Houston Texans wide receiver Nate Washington was a big contributor toward his team's 20-6 win over the Tennessee Titans in Week 8. Washington managed four receptions for 74 yards and a touchdown against his former team, and his six targets were second on the club behind receiver DeAndre Hopkins. Through two games, Washington has a total of 13 receptions for 201 yards and three touchdowns. Fellow wide receiver Cecil Shorts has been sidelined with a hamstring injury during the team's last two games, and Washington has responded with impressive numbers in the meantime.

Fantasy impact: As great as Washington has been, his fantasy success may come back down to Earth when Shorts returns. His floor is dangerously low. For instance, in Week 4, Washington went the entire game without a single target. He’s understandably gotten attention lately on fantasy waiver wires, but Washington is best left on waivers once Shorts returns from his injury. He can be considered a low-end WR3 until then.
